body       { color: black; font-size: 14px; font-family: arial; background-color: white; background-image: url("bg_tile_blue.gif"); background-repeat: repeat; margin: 0; padding: 0 }
H1, H2, H3, H4, H5 { color: #016bb5; font-style: italic; font-weight: bold; text-align: center; margin:0px; }
h1   { font-size: 35px }
h2   { font-size: 25px }
h3   { font-size: 24px }
h4   { font-size: 18px }
h5   { color: #ff0000; font-size: 20px; font-style: normal }

a        { color: #000099;  text-decoration: underline }
A:hover  { color: #016bb5; text-decoration: none }

.body_pad {  padding:10px; }

#footer    { color: #000099; font-family: "Arial Narrow"; text-decoration: none }
#footer a { color: #000099; font-family: "Arial Narrow"; text-decoration: none }
#footer a:hover  { color: #016bb5; text-decoration: underline }

.testimonials { font-size: 16px; font-style: italic; font-family: "Arial"; }
.text_narrow    { font-size: 15px; font-family: "Arial Narrow"; font-weight: bold; margin-top: 0; margin-bottom: 0 }
.text_narrow_gray    { color: gray; font-size: 13px; font-family: "Arial Narrow"; font-weight: normal; margin-top: 0; margin-bottom: 0 }
.text_narrow_red     { color: red; font-size: 13px; font-family: "Arial Narrow"; font-weight: normal; margin-top: 0; margin-bottom: 0 }

.hr_1  { color: #016bb5; font-size: 3px }

.heading_blue_xlarge, .heading_blue_large,  .heading_blue_medium,  .heading_blue_normal    { color: navy; font-style: italic; font-weight: bold; text-align: center; margin: 0 }
.heading_blue_xlarge { font-size: 35px}
.heading_blue_large  { font-size: 25px}
.heading_blue_medium { font-size: 18px}
.heading_blue_normal { font-size: 16px}

.heading_red_xlarge, .heading_red_large,  .heading_red_medium,  .heading_red_normal   { color: #ff0000; font-style: italic; font-weight: bold; text-align: center; margin:0px; }
.heading_red_xlarge { font-size: 35px}
.heading_red_large  { font-size: 25px}
.heading_red_medium { font-size: 20px }
.heading_red_normal { font-size: 16px }

.tiny     {font-size:4px}
.xxxsmall {font-size:9px}
.xxsmall  {font-size:10px}
.xsmall   {font-size:11px}
.small    {font-size:12px}
.normal   {font-size:13px}
.medium   {font-size:14px}
.large    {font-size:16px}
.xlarge   {font-size:18px}
.xxlarge  {font-size:20px}
.xxxlarge {font-size:22px}

.img_1 {border:solid #333333 1px; background-color:white;}
.img_L_1 {border:solid 1px #333333; margin: 6px 12px 6px 0px;}
.img_R_1 {border:solid 1px #333333; margin: 6px 0px 6px 12px;}

.list1   { font-size: 15px; font-family: "Arial Narrow"; font-weight: bold; list-style: none url("anim_arro.gif"); margin-top: 0; margin-bottom: 5px }
.list1 li  { padding-left: 10px }

/*#left_box      {  padding-top: 0; width: 103px }*/
#left_box ul    { text-align: center; list-style-type: none; margin: 0; padding: 0 }
#left_box li    { margin-bottom: 10px; padding: 0; }
#left_box A     { color: white; font-size: 14px; font-family: "Arial Narrow"; font-weight: bold; text-decoration: none; padding: 0; display:block }
#left_box A:hover   { color:#016bb5; background-color: white; }

/*#left_box #bottom_img {position:absolute; left:0px; bottom:0px; border:solid red 1px; clear:both; }*/
/*#left_box h2 { color: white; font-size:18px; font-weight:bold; font-style:italic; margin:0px 0 0 0; padding:0px; }*/

#seo_outer_div   { position:relative; overflow:hidden;}
#seo_img_1       { position:absolute; z-index:2; background-color:#FFFFFF;}
#seo_text_div    { position:absolute; z-index:-1;}
#seo_text_div h1 { font-size: 14px; line-height: 12px; margin: 0; padding: 0; color:black;}
#seo_text_div h2 { font-size: 12px; line-height: 10px; margin: 0; padding: 0; color:black;}

